diff options
Diffstat (limited to 'modules/private/websites/tools/im/default.nix')
-rw-r--r-- | modules/private/websites/tools/im/default.nix | 7 |
1 files changed, 6 insertions, 1 deletions
diff --git a/modules/private/websites/tools/im/default.nix b/modules/private/websites/tools/im/default.nix index 9744d8e..94dc4f8 100644 --- a/modules/private/websites/tools/im/default.nix +++ b/modules/private/websites/tools/im/default.nix | |||
@@ -1,4 +1,4 @@ | |||
1 | { config, lib, ... }: | 1 | { config, lib, pkgs, ... }: |
2 | let | 2 | let |
3 | cfg = config.myServices.websites.tools.im; | 3 | cfg = config.myServices.websites.tools.im; |
4 | in | 4 | in |
@@ -15,6 +15,7 @@ in | |||
15 | root = ./www; | 15 | root = ./www; |
16 | extraConfig = [ | 16 | extraConfig = [ |
17 | '' | 17 | '' |
18 | Alias /glowing-bear ${pkgs.glowing-bear} | ||
18 | Alias /converse ${./www}/converse.html | 19 | Alias /converse ${./www}/converse.html |
19 | ProxyPreserveHost On | 20 | ProxyPreserveHost On |
20 | <Location "/bosh"> | 21 | <Location "/bosh"> |
@@ -30,6 +31,10 @@ in | |||
30 | ProxyPassReverse /admin http://localhost:5280/admin | 31 | ProxyPassReverse /admin http://localhost:5280/admin |
31 | ProxyPass /api http://localhost:5280/api | 32 | ProxyPass /api http://localhost:5280/api |
32 | ProxyPassReverse /api http://localhost:5280/api | 33 | ProxyPassReverse /api http://localhost:5280/api |
34 | <Directory ${pkgs.glowing-bear}> | ||
35 | AllowOverride none | ||
36 | Require all granted | ||
37 | </Directory> | ||
33 | '' | 38 | '' |
34 | ]; | 39 | ]; |
35 | }; | 40 | }; |